The schematic for the old ones is dated Jan 18,1999. The new version is dates Jan 22,2000 and says revision B in the title box. There are only two parts added. D4 and R16. Functionally, the old version does not do full ADSR with a gate only. The new one does. The old ones can be easily modified with the two new parts added in. Roy Tate sent out a good description of how to make these changes. It can be done in several ways. However, when I did mine, I found Roy's suggestions to be as good a method as I saw. I think laying the resistor down on the board and securing the loose end in the cable wire wrap is a good idea instead of letting it float.
